About the role
Provide formal supervision to employees within a single functional or operational area. Approve staff recruitment, selection, promotion, and termination recommendations. Plan staffing levels, utilize labor efficiently, and prepare performance appraisals. Mentor team members and lead by example, aligning with company values. What you’ll do
Coordinate maintenance with contractors and technicians. Oversee building systems including fire/life safety, plumbing, HVAC, and electrical systems, staying current with HVAC technology trends. Maintain communication with tenants, clients, owners, facility management, and vendors. Assist in acquiring management and maintenance contracts. Maintain as-built drawings. Respond promptly to emergencies and customer concerns. Implement inventory control and purchase parts and supplies. Ensure compliance with codes, regulations, and directives related to building operations. Applicants must be authorized to work in the U.S. without visa sponsorship. What you’ll need
Knowledge of applicable practices, laws, project controls, and environmental regulations, including safety laws. Universal CFC/EPA certification required. Additional certifications in HVAC, electrical, mechanical, refrigeration, process controls, or related fields are preferred. Licenses as required by local/state jurisdictions. Basic financial knowledge, including calculating percentages, discounts, and conducting financial analysis. EEO and accommodations
